MNG-or-multinodular-goiter

Multinodular goiter is a common finding on sonography.
In this case there are both cystic and solid lesions in the right lobe of thyroid with extensive calcification of one of the nodules. The left lobe of thyroid shows a thick walled large cyst occupying most of the lobe. Multiple vascular intramural nodules are also seen in the cyst with considerable vascularity of these nodules.
Thyroid malignancy is highly likely in this situation.
The sonologist must look for potential sites for malignancy in any case of multinodular goitre.
